    Originally posted by GTShunter View Post
    You have a step by step on removing the rear shelf?
    easy

    remove the speaker grills ( they are brittle so be careful)
    get the speakers out
    Take off the pillars ( again they brake easy) you dont have take the seatbelt off
    remove the 2 bins 3 screws, pull up and out, they are tight so you have to force them out.
    remove seat bottoms , two tabs on the front and lift straight out
    remove the seat backs they just lift up
    the middle peace is held by one screw and then it lifts up.

    now the shelf it self is laminated cardboard its brittle as hell .
    lift the front out and tug it back don't force it or it will break .

    If you want to recover the shelf you have to get all the old fabric out
    and all the old glue so razor blade and about 10h of work should do it

    Originally posted by volkswagger84 View Post
    there wasnt any rust underneath there there is some surface rust in the spare tire part though. and i will have to get up with you as soon as i get some money man!!!
    surface rust on the trunk floor mean 2 things . your trunk seal is bad . cheap fix. you have a window leak and you have a hole you cant see . best bet is to take out the rear parcel shelf.
    easy to do
    and spray the living crap with under coating just in case .

    while you at it you can redo the shelf

    Originally posted by volkswagger84 View Post
    where are you located?
    north east PA on weekends Central NJ during the week

    one more thing that i noticed
    your driver side quarter panel is rusted get it fix now !
    if you don't it will get on the inner wheel well and its a big pain in the ass to fix it .

    There is a guy that sells the patch panels relativity cheap and they are decent quality .

    also stick your head in the truck and look up under the window if you see rust RUN!
    all SEC rust there I got lucky mine was very minimal.
